GAMON Mobile is a high-efficiency detection system designed to perform radionuclide identification from a moving vehicle such as e.g., a car, helicopter or boat. The system is very well suited to be operated on-field to assess rapid threats and to monitor large areas via mobile mounting/deployment. It can identify radionuclides and differentiate them by category, e.g., NORM, Medical, Industrial. GAMON Mobile is ideal for scanning sensitive areas, entry points and strategic areas such as embassies, EXPO events, critical infrastructure, airports, railway stations. GAMON Mobile is composed of spectrometric and dosimetric units.
The GAMON Mobile spectrometer performs automatic isotope identification and the isotope related dose rate evaluation. Real-time data processing and defined isotope-based alarm allow GAMON Mobile to detect the presence of artificial nuclides more effectively and in a shorter amount of time than traditional dose meters.
The system can be used in multiple scenarios for gamma radionuclide identification in case of incident mitigation, for access point security or environmental monitoring including both Gamma and Neutron Alarms.
Operative Applications:
Wide Area radiological threat search by ground, air vehicles and water vessels
Emergency and first-response applications for an easy area assessment
Sensitive area (e.g., airports and railway stations) survey and control
Georeferenced measurements for radioactive mapping
Discrete housing for outdoor monitoring in public areas
Spectroscopic and dosimetry probes for the identification of radionuclide gamma emitters
Neutron probe for detection of neutron emitters
Extended operation with rechargeable and hot swap battery for more than 8-hour continuous acquisition
Wide data storage with the capability of saving more than 1-month continuous data acquisition
Web interface for fast and easy system and isotope-based alarm configurations
Georeferenced measurement map for real time data visualization
